A 24′ custom tiny house built by MitchCraft Tiny Homes, based in Fort Collins, Colorado. Unique touches include bamboo countertops with end grain edges, beetle kill wood, and a fireplace to keep the owners warm on those cold Colorado nights. The tiny house is built using structural insulated panels (SIPs) for a better insulated, sturdier shell. Images © Mitchcraft Tiny Homes

Built for violinist Asha Mevlana of The Trans-Siberian Orchestra, the Amplified Tiny House is a musician’s dream tiny house. The main house is 400-square-feet and built on a foundation, while the 160-square-foot mobile music studio was built on a tiny house trailer.
